Eligibility CriteriaBBA | BS (Accounting & Finance)

Students having at least 60% marks in Matriculation or an equivalent examination AND Passed the HSSC or an equivalent examination

BS (Computer Science)

Students having at least 60% marks in Matriculation or an equivalent examination AND 50% marks in the HSSC or an equivalent examination. (Must have studied Mathematics at the HSSC level.)

BS (Electrical Engineering)

Students having at least 60% marks in Matriculation or an equivalent examination AND 60% marks in HSSC or an equivalent examination. (Must have studied Mathematics, Physics and Chemistry at the HSSC level).

MBA | 1.5 & 2 Years

Eligibility – 1.5 Years

BBA or an equivalent degree from a recognized university received after 16 years of education with at least 60% marks or CGPA of at least 2.0 (on a scale of 4.0).

Graduates of BS (Accounting and Finance) are eligible for admission in MBA programs; provided they have studied at least two courses in each of the following two streams (Marketing and Management).

Eligibility – 2 Years

A degree earned from a recognized university after 16 years of non-business education with at least 60% marks or CGPA of at least 2.0 (on a scale of 4.0)

MS (Computer Science)

Degree in relevant subject, earned from a recognized university after 16 years of education with at least 60% marks or CGPA of at least 2.0

NU Online Admission TestInformation on various Admission Tests is available on the University’s admission web-site apply.nu.edu.pk

The online admission test is taken on a computer. The candidate should be familiar with the use of mouse and the keyboard. Each candidate is given a different examination. The sections of a test (English, Analytical skills, Math etc) appear in a random sequence. Moreover, questions related to different topics also appear before the candidate in a random sequence. In each section, a candidate can move forward and backwards to review the responses selected. The candidate can change his or her response to any question within the current section.

Each section of the admission test has a fixed duration. Each section is timed independently and time saved in one section is not carried forward to the next sections. At the end of the test, a summary of the results is displayed on screen. The duration of the Online Admission Test is between two and three hours.

Applicants should reach the test centre on the date and time specified on the admit card. Latecomers will not be allowed to take the test. Applicants should not bring anything to the test centre except their Admit Cards. No applicant will be allowed to take the test without an endorsed Admit Card. The Admission Test is held at all campuses of the University (Karachi, Lahore, Islamabad, and Peshawar).

Foreign students would have to present NOC from Ministry of Education

Exemption From Admission TestThose who have taken SAT/GRE exam or NTS-NAT and have earned score equivalent to or exceeding the minimum prescribed score on website/prospectus are exempted from the admission test.

FeesFees are payable in full before the start of each semester. For the minimum prescribed semesters for a degree program, full fee is payable for each regular semester, irrespective of the number of courses registered. Thereafter, the tuition fee is payable on the basis of the number of courses registered. The university reserves the right to change fees in subsequent years.

Admission Fee of Rs 15,000 is payable once at the time of admission. If a graduate of NUCES is admitted to a higher degree program, then admission fee is not payable again.

Program Tuition Fee

BBA or BS Rs 5,500 per credit-hour

MBA, MS or PhD Rs 6,500 per credit-hour

Fee Refund PolicyThe Admission Fee is non-refundable

Up to 7th day of convene of classes Full (100 %) Refund

From 8th-15th day of convene of classes Half (50 %) Refund

From 16th day of convene of classes No (0 %) Refund
